Science Fact or Science Fiction?
This is a quiz about science for upper-intermediate students based on questions taken from "The Naked Scientists" podcasts of the BBC radio programme. Here students work in groups of 3 or 4 to discuss whether each statement is Science Fact or Science Fiction. There is/isn�t or There are/aren�t in the classrom! (True or False)
A true or false worksheet to complete inside the classroom. Students must look round the classroom and circle "True" or "False" for the statements. Nice way to practice the use of "there is/isn�t" and "there are/aren�t".
